Legacy
Mary Leader is a poet with a background in law, producing a distinctive body of work that engages family, memory, and ethical concerns. She has received multiple poetry awards, and her professional experience in academia and the legal field is often noted as contributing depth to her poetry.
Trivia
- Her mother, Katherine Jo (Haddox) Privett, was a poet.
- She worked in legal positions in Oklahoma before and during her academic career.
- Recipient of awards including an Emory University creative writing fellowship and the Iowa Poetry Prize.
